feat: 资质预警信息-增加过滤框

dev2.0.1
chenhc 1 year ago
parent 3e48987f2a
commit f02eb65909

@ -14,7 +14,7 @@
<!-- </el-form-item>-->
<!-- </el-col>-->
<el-col :span="6">
<el-col :span="4">
<el-form-item class="query-form-item" label="物资名称:">
<el-input v-model="productQuery.name" placeholder="物资名称"
style="width: 90%"
@ -22,7 +22,7 @@
</el-form-item>
</el-col>
<el-col :span="6">
<el-col :span="4">
<el-form-item class="query-form-item" label="证书名称:">
<el-input v-model="productQuery.certName" placeholder="证书名称"
style="width: 90%"
@ -30,7 +30,7 @@
</el-form-item>
</el-col>
<el-col :span="6">
<el-col :span="4">
<el-form-item class="query-form-item" label="状态:">
<el-select v-model="productQuery.status"
placeholder="请选择消息状态"
@ -42,6 +42,26 @@
</el-select>
</el-form-item>
</el-col>
<el-col :span="4">
<el-form-item class="query-form-item" label="供应商:">
<el-input v-model="productQuery.supName" placeholder="供应商"
style="width: 90%"
clearable="true"></el-input>
</el-form-item>
</el-col>
<el-col :span="4">
<el-form-item class="query-form-item" label="预警类型:">
<el-select v-model="productQuery.warnType"
placeholder="请选择预警类型"
clearable
style="width: 90%"
>
<el-option label="过期预警" :value="1"></el-option>
<el-option label="近效期预警" :value="2"></el-option>
</el-select>
</el-form-item>
</el-col>
</el-row>
</el-form>
<div class="top-right-btn">
@ -116,7 +136,7 @@
<el-form :model="manuQuery" class="query-form" label-width="100px"
v-show="showSearch">
<el-row>
<el-col :span="6">
<el-col :span="4">
<el-form-item class="query-form-item" label="生产企业:">
<el-input v-model="manuQuery.name" placeholder="生产企业"
style="width: 90%"
@ -124,7 +144,7 @@
</el-form-item>
</el-col>
<el-col :span="6">
<el-col :span="4">
<el-form-item class="query-form-item" label="证书名称:">
<el-input v-model="manuQuery.certName" placeholder="证书名称"
style="width: 90%"
@ -132,7 +152,7 @@
</el-form-item>
</el-col>
<el-col :span="6">
<el-col :span="4">
<el-form-item class="query-form-item" label="状态:">
<el-select v-model="manuQuery.status"
placeholder="请选择消息状态"
@ -144,6 +164,26 @@
</el-select>
</el-form-item>
</el-col>
<el-col :span="4">
<el-form-item class="query-form-item" label="配送企业:">
<el-input v-model="manuQuery.supName" placeholder="配送企业"
style="width: 90%"
clearable="true"></el-input>
</el-form-item>
</el-col>
<el-col :span="4">
<el-form-item class="query-form-item" label="预警类型:">
<el-select v-model="manuQuery.warnType"
placeholder="请选择预警类型"
clearable
style="width: 90%"
>
<el-option label="过期预警" :value="1"></el-option>
<el-option label="近效期预警" :value="2"></el-option>
</el-select>
</el-form-item>
</el-col>
</el-row>
</el-form>
@ -224,13 +264,13 @@
<el-form :model="supQuery" class="query-form" label-width="100px"
v-show="showSearch">
<el-row>
<el-col :span="6" v-if="this.ckeck">
<el-form-item class="query-form-item" label="配送企业名称:">
<el-input v-model="supQuery.name" placeholder="配送企业名称"
style="width: 90%"
clearable="true"></el-input>
</el-form-item>
</el-col>
<!-- <el-col :span="6" v-if="this.ckeck">-->
<!-- <el-form-item class="query-form-item" label="配送企业名称:">-->
<!-- <el-input v-model="supQuery.name" placeholder="配送企业名称"-->
<!-- style="width: 90%"-->
<!-- clearable="true"></el-input>-->
<!-- </el-form-item>-->
<!-- </el-col>-->
<el-col :span="6">
<el-form-item class="query-form-item" label="证书名称:">
@ -252,7 +292,26 @@
</el-select>
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item class="query-form-item" label="配送企业:">
<el-input v-model="supQuery.supName" placeholder="配送企业"
style="width: 90%"
clearable="true"></el-input>
</el-form-item>
</el-col>
<el-col :span="6">
<el-form-item class="query-form-item" label="预警类型:">
<el-select v-model="supQuery.warnType"
placeholder="请选择预警类型"
clearable
style="width: 90%"
>
<el-option label="过期预警" :value="1"></el-option>
<el-option label="近效期预警" :value="2"></el-option>
</el-select>
</el-form-item>
</el-col>
</el-row>
</el-form>
@ -429,6 +488,8 @@ export default {
productQuery: {
name: null,
status: 1,
warnType: null,
supName: null,
ignoreStatus: 0,
type: 3,
page: 1,
@ -442,6 +503,8 @@ export default {
name: null,
status: 1,
ignoreStatus: 0,
warnType: null,
supName: null,
type: 2,
page: 1,
limit: 20,
@ -453,6 +516,8 @@ export default {
supQuery: {
name: null,
warnType: null,
supName: null,
status: 1,
ignoreStatus: 0,
type: 1,

Loading…
Cancel
Save